Transaction 053c2f1340c80514b1c9072d8e59a8cb12f3efc46ae5492831b61f2b5e3eaa7e

1 Input
1 Outputs
  • 053c2f1340c80514b1c9072d8e59a8cb12f3efc46ae5492831b61f2b5e3eaa7e:0
  • value  805859845
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G